It's Day 2 of our '10 Days of Shiny!'

Today we switch to 10mm and WWII in particular, with a set of drivers and passengers released for our American, British, French, German and Soviet ranges!  These are all seated figures which will fit into any of our jeeps, halftracks and trucks, or placed on a bench/ammo box to add something to a command base or diorama.  The drivers have their arms in their laps so they can be put in either the driver or passenger seats of transports.  The passengers come with helmets and rifles and the pairs could also be cut in half if you wanted individuals instead.

These new codes can be found in the Misc section of their respective nations (except for the French which are a single set of codes currently).

Quote from: Sunray on 03 June 2020, 12:06:10 PM
As with other manufactures who make seated figures - I file the sides a little and glue them to a strip of thin plastic card.


This, I have sometimes glued two lines facing each other, to make a block of passengers, who then sit quite well in the vehicle, and can be removed easily enough to.
